Deepening the Pain Points
Many operators face significant challenges with traditional small snow plow machines. Firstly, inconsistent blade pressure often leads to uneven snow removal, requiring multiple passes and increasing fuel consumption by up to 30%. This not only wastes time but adds substantial operational costs over a season. Secondly, poor visibility in heavy snowfall conditions compromises safety, with studies showing a 40% higher incident rate in low-visibility operations. Thirdly, inadequate hydraulic systems struggle with varying snow densities, leading to frequent breakdowns that cost an average of $2,000 per repair in downtime and parts.
